1. Sembly AI

Sembly AI

The first app similar to Otter.ai is Sembly AI. This AI meetings tool, just like Otter, can take notes, transcribe, and even provide meeting insights.

If you implement Sembly into your meetings, the app will make sure that you important decisions discussed are noted down automatically.

You can even go back to past meetings in a few clicks if you want to revisit the discussions that occurred at the time. You do this without having to listen again to the whole recorded version of a meeting.

Key Features

  • AI-generated meeting summaries in your language
  • Accurate transcription with speaker identification and without filler words
  • Time-stamped notes and bookmarks
  • Integration with task management tools like Slack, Trello, and Todoist

Pricing

Sembly offers a free plan and paid options, beginning with the Professional plan at $10/month.

2. Fireflies.ai

Fireflies.ai

Fireflies.ai is a platform that uses artificial intelligence to generate transcripts. The meeting note-taking platform allows for easy transcribing and searching of saved records.

The thing I like about Fireflies.ai is that you can transcribe meetings that occur on multiple video-conferencing platforms. You can also get transcripts out of regular audio files.

Another thing is how quickly you can review a meeting on Fireflies.ai. For instance, if it’s a 1-hour meeting, you can find all the main discussed points you need in a few minutes.

Key Features

  • Fireflies Notetaker, an assistant you can invite to meetings from your calendar to take notes
  • Captures audio and video
  • AI-powered search that finds all key metrics of transcribed meetings (action items, tasks, questions)
  • Integrations with Google Meet, Zoom, Aircall, and more

Pricing

Fireflies.ai, besides the free plan, offers premium options starting with Pro at $18/seat/month.

3. jamie

jamie

jamie, is your personal AI meeting assistant that can be a great Otter.ai alternative for meetings. It allows you to effortlessly generate meeting notes and summaries in just seconds.

The key difference from its competitors is that jamie doesn’t work as a virtual meeting bot that joins a meeting. It only captures the audio of the call, enabling users to also use it in an offline setting, and ensuring higher privacy.

jamie also works across many different languages and provides outputs in business writing quality. The tool automatically generates action items, an executive summary, and topic-based notes, so you can focus on the things that really matter. 

Key Features

  • Can be downloaded for Mac or Windows
  • Operates in over 15 languages, with excellent business-quality results, including various accents
  • A high level of flexibility allows it to integrate seamlessly into your workflow, as it operates natively on both macOS and Windows
  • Since jamie captures the audio, it can serve you even offline in a meeting room

Pricing

jamie’s pricing begins with the Standard Plan which starts at €24/month and provides a good basic package.

4. Sonix

Sonix

Sonix is an Otter.ai alternative that’s AI-powered and able to transcribe, generate subtitles, and translate. It’s a platform used by millions of people around the globe and trusted by well-known brands like Microsoft, Yale University, and The New Yorker.

What makes Sonix interesting is that it’s fast and doesn’t lack accuracy even so. You can get transcripts for dozens of languages, dialects, and accents without paying an arm and a leg.

Sonix offers an in-browser editor where you can search, play, edit, organize, and share transcripts from any of your devices. Word-by-word stamps allow you to simply click on any section of the text and play the audio from that point.

Also, Sonix can also identify speakers and separate exchanges into different paragraphs. There’s speaker labeling where each paragraph represents a new speaker. You just need to label who spoke the part using a speaker drop-down.

Key Features

  • Automated transcription and subtitling in 38+ languages, like Chinese, Danish, Greek, Hindi, and Italian
  • Translation in 40+ languages
  • Custom dictionary for adding specific words and phrases
  • Timecode realignment to sync your transcript with the audio

Pricing

Sonix offers free transcription of up to 30 minutes. The paid option starts at $10/hour for Standard (pay as you go).

5. Trint

Trint

Trint is an innovative web-based transcription platform that offers a range of features to help businesses, journalists, researchers, and individuals transcribe audio and video content with ease. It’s trusted by brands like Nike, Airbnb, and The Washington Post. 

The platform uses artificial intelligence (AI) to automatically transcribe audio and video recordings, making it possible to generate accurate transcripts in minutes. All you need to do is upload your audio or video content and get a transcript that’s 99 percent accurate. You can easily edit to add speaker names and custom vocabulary, among other things.

Trint also offers powerful search and collaboration features. The platform makes it easy to search for specific words or phrases within a transcript, and users can collaborate with others in real time, making it an ideal tool for businesses with remote teams or for journalists working on stories with multiple sources.

Trint supports numerous languages and dialects, making it a truly global platform. The platform is also designed to integrate with a range of third-party applications like video editors, online meeting platforms, and other cloud-based apps.

Key Features

  • Transcribes 30+ languages
  • Translates transcripts into 50+ languages
  • Ability to generate and edit closed captions for video content and make them accessible to anyone
  • Integrates with Adobe Premiere for videos, Zoom for meetings, and Zapier, a tool for connecting all your apps in one place

Pricing

Trint starts from $60/user/month for Starter.

6. Happy Scribe

Happy Scribe

Happy Scribe is a versatile transcription tool that offers a range of features to help users transcribe audio and video content quickly and accurately. It’s a tool made for transcribers and subtitlers and is trusted by users and teams from companies like BBC, Forbes, and Spotify.

What makes Happy Scribe unique is that it offers both automatic and human transcription services. So, besides AI, you also get access to a team of language professionals as a Happy Scribe user. According to Happy Scribe, their AI transcription software is 85 percent accurate and takes minutes while their human-made transcription comes with 99 percent accuracy and has a 24-hour turnaround time.

Happy Scribe’s user-friendly interface makes it easy to upload audio and video files and get transcripts in a short time. The platform also offers a range of editing tools to help users refine their transcripts, including the ability to add timestamps and speaker identification.

Key Features

  • Both AI and human transcription
  • 60+ languages for AI transcription and 10 languages for human transcription, including English, French, German, Portuguese, and Spanish
  • Subtitling and closed captioning services with AI speech recognition

Pricing

Happy Scribe’s automatic transcription costs $0.20/minute while human transcription goes for $2/minute.

7. Notta

Notta

Notta is a speech-to-text converter that can serve as an alternative to Otter, especially if you’re looking for live transcription. With Notta, you don’t have to worry about manual transcription since the tool uses AI to transcribe files for you in seconds, thus saving you time. It’s a tool that assists businesses to be more productive as well as writers to improve their efficiency.

One good thing about Notta is that you can transcribe files from any source privately and securely. Notta works for video subtitles, reports, and even meeting notes.

It can be used for Zoom, Google Meet, and Microsoft Teams. You get a chance to focus on conversations in online meetings and classes while Notta does the work for you.  It also supports file imports whereby you upload audio, convert it, and download the result in a format like TXT, PDF, or SRT.

With its enhanced editing function, you can even edit transcripts on any device anywhere you are. This feature is particularly helpful for those who need to ensure that their transcripts are 100 percent accurate.  What’s more, you can even add images to transcripts.

Key Features

  • Notta Bot for participating in live online meetings and transcribing the audio
  • Supports 100+ languages and dialects besides English, such as Arabic, Dutch, German, and Spanish.
  • Connects with Google Calendar to sync upcoming events and boost workflows

Pricing

Notta has a free Basic plan and the paid plan starts from $13.99/month for Pro.

8. Speechtext.ai

Speechtext.ai

Another Otter alternative for recognizing speech and turning audio and video into text is Speechtext.ai. It stands out in that it offers domain-specific transcription.

What this means is that you can transcribe a file from a specified field, like marketing or science, using the tool. Doing so makes the transcript more accurate since it will align with the vocabulary used in the industry, making the text more suitable for professional use. And so, it doesn’t matter whether you need transcripts for interviews, medical data, conference calls, or podcasts.

Speechtext.ai also has multi-language abilities. If you have audio that isn’t in English, you can still use the tool for converting it to text. As if that’s not enough, Speechtext.ai can detect different speaking individuals in a conversation if there’s more than one speaker.

This transcribing software also understands grammar rules. It will add punctuation marks where applicable and improve the quality of your transcript. You won’t have to worry about missing full stops, commas, or question marks in the generated text.

Key Features

  • Domain-specific transcription tool
  • Supports 30+ languages and even non-native speaker accents
  • Speaker identification to segment your transcript
  • Audio search engine for locating audio data

Pricing

Speechtext.ai starts from $10 for Starter (180 transcription minutes).
